Missouri Commission Can Sue to Enforce Tax Order Against County

December 30, 2025, 7:14 PM UTC

The Missouri State Tax Commission may continue seeking to enforce its order requiring Jackson County to alter its real property assessments after a state appeals court held Tuesday that the action doesn’t duplicate an earlier lawsuit.

The Missouri Court of Appeals, Western District, revived the commission’s mandamus action, rejecting the trial court’s decision that it was barred by a prior lawsuit that was dismissed with prejudice.

“Although the first case and present mandamus action are undoubtedly related, res judicata does not prevent reexamination of related—or even the same—issues between the same parties” when intervening facts may alter their legal rights, ...
